Vacuubrand® BVC Basic Fluid Aspiration Systems are a reliable, electricity-free solution for safe and efficient aspiration of biological and chemical liquids in laboratory environments. Designed to connect to an existing external vacuum source, such as a diaphragm pump or centralized vacuum network, this system ensures consistent performance while protecting both the user and the vacuum supply.
A chemical-resistant mechanical vacuum regulator with an integrated check valve automatically maintains an optimal operating vacuum. The regulator opens only when needed, minimizing gas load on the vacuum source and reducing evaporation of collected liquids.
The system features an autoclavable collection bottle engineered to limit aerosol and foam formation, supporting safe handling of sensitive samples. A hydrophobic 0.2 uM sterilizable filter significantly reduces contamination risks to downstream vacuum components and can be autoclaved together with the collection bottle as a complete unit.
For added safety and comfort, the included VacuuHandControl (VHCpro) aspiration handset features a flow-through suction tube design that prevents contamination of the handle by aspirated media. A stable base design ensures secure positioning during operation without the need for electrical power.

Cell cultures depend on optimized growth conditions in order to thrive. With precise temperature and CO2 control, Benchmark's SureTherm™ Incubators provide the perfect environment for your cultures. All SureTherm™ Incubators feature a proprietary heat distribution system that combines six-sided heating with a low speed internal fan. Air is circulated uniformly throughout the chamber without air exchange from the external environment. This results in a controlled, protected environment with minimal temperature fluctuations (within 0.1°C). Two chamber volumes are available – 45 L and 180 L. The 180 L model also includes options for high heat decontamination, a split glass door and oxygen gas control.
These are the first and only incubators with the optional (patent pending) IncuView™ LCI (Live Cell Imaging) technology for viewing cells in "real time". An internal microscope and large, external display allow cells to be viewed without removal from the incubator, eliminating the inherent temperature fluctuations and risk of contamination. Cells are easily viewed on the large, integrated display or viewed locally or remotely with a Wi-Fi enabled phone, tablet or computer. Cell viewing requires the IncuView™ Integrated Microscope Shelf.

Like the popular MultiTherm™, the MultiTherm™ Touch features a broad temperature range to meet applications from denaturation of DNA to keeping samples cold (4°C) at the end of a protocol. An expanded speed range (to 3,000 rpm), full-color touch screen, greater flexibility in programming, and heated lid option set this new unit apart.
All operating parameters are easily entered and viewed on the large, full-color, touch screen. Fifty programs can be stored, each including up to 5 steps. Programming features such as adjustable ramp rates, interval and directional mixing and preheat options can be set. A “short” button allows for immediate mixing at maximum speed. Fifteen block choices accommodate samples from 0.2 mL to 50 mL as well as a variety of plates. Blocks are quickly and easily interchanged without the use of tools and are automatically recognized by the software. Insulation protects the users from hot surfaces and helps to maintain block temperature.Condensation can have negative effects on delicate samples and reactions by changing the concentration of reactants. The heated lid option, available for use with tubes up to 5ml and microplates, protects samples by warming the air in the tube and preventing condensation. The Prism™ R refrigerated microcentrifuge is the premier model of Labnet's microcentrifuge product line. The unit features a powerful brushless motor and an intuitive control panel.
The Prism™ R is the refrigerated microcentrifuge model that incorporates a powerful cooling system that maintains temperatures as low as -10°C and can reach 4°C in less than eight minutes.
Speed is easily set and displayed in either rpm or rcf. Operation of the unit can be timed, continuous, or momentary using the "Quick" button. Vibration-free operation is ensured by an isolation system. In the event of a significant imbalance, the operation of the centrifuge is automatically stopped for safety. Deceleration at the end of a run is very quick but will not disrupt samples.
These microcentrifuges are supplied with a uniquely designed 24 x 1.5 / 2.0 mL rotor that allows easy access to the tops of the sample tubes. Individual tube slots in the solid aluminum rotor support tubes along their length and contain the sample in the event of tube failure. Adapters are available for smaller tubes as well as PCR strips. The rotor is seated on a tapered shaft which facilitates easy removal for cleaning and autoclaving.
